We are running Redback?? 4.2.5.2002? on Windows Server 2003.
?
Over the last ten days, we have had to restart the redback scheduler several 
times due
to the redback scheduler not responding back to the web server.
?
When we run netstat on the unidata server, we see many active TCP connections to
the web server which do not seem to go away. Some have status of ESTABLISHED, 
TIME_WAIT. Some also show WAIT_CLOSE.
?
Any ideas ?

The two most common causes of this for us have been:

1.) Someone moving a U2 file while redback is running. 
    This results in file pointers pointing to the wrong file, or to 
    nothing and causes Redback to go into a 'state'.
    

2.) A subroutine, called by Redback, which has put itself into an 
    infinite loop.  For accounts with more than one seat or webshare
    this can be tricky to find because Redback won't actually stop 
    until it happens to all of the shares.  The last time this happened
    to us it was due to some bad data in a file causing a while loop to 
    never finish.
  
    Try turning up your logging (in rgwresp.ini) and then, when this 
    happens, check the logs to see what program was called last.
